    Now that I see your pictures that spacing is "normal" on Tacos, I bet the other side is closer?? There are a bunch of threads about how the bed and bumper alignment is out of wack from the factory. The bed alignment is easy as all you have to do is get a Torx bit, loosen six bolts, adjust the bed, then retighten. The bumper gap alignment is a little more involved as you have to remove the plastic plate and the license plate lights to get to the bolts to make that adjustment. For the dealer to tell you $10,00 is beyond stupid and you should run away as fast as you can before some of that stupidity leaks out!
